package main
import (
"regexp"
"fmt"
)
func main() {
var re = regexp.MustCompile(`(?m)[A-Za-z](?:\s\d+|\s?\w+[,.-]+)*\s[^\s]+[.\s]*$`)
var str = `I fell down the stairs on June 30th, 1962.
There are 123 boxes on up the hill, says that 612 guy.
The lazy brown fox is not a dog.
This sentence will work .
That one finally works... yay!
How do you spell-- regex?`
for i, match := range re.FindAllString(str, -1) {
fmt.Println(match, "found at index", i)
}
}
